Factors that Affect Solar Panel Costs in Yorktown

There are a number of factors that can play into your solar system installation cost, such as the size of your system, the equipment you choose, your financing options and the specific company that installs your solar system.

Solar Equipment

One of the most important factors to consider when it comes to the cost of going solar is the size of the solar system, which is measured in kilowatts (kW). The more energy your household uses, the larger your system will likely need to be. You can expect to spend around $3,650 per kilowatt in Yorktown.The kind of solar equipment you choose can increase or decrease your cost by thousands or even tens of thousands of dollars. If you opt for the most efficient solar panel brands, you’ll end up paying more upfront than if you opted for the most affordable panels. However, higher efficiency could save you more over time on your power bills. In addition, extra products, such as solar batteries, can bump up your total well above the Yorktown average.

Solar Financing Terms

Many homeowners find the average cost of solar in Yorktown to be too expensive, even if the investment pays off over time. Fortunately, almost every solar installer in the area offers financing options. Solar loans substantially decrease upfront costs in most cases, but they also lead to higher prices over time because of interest.When figuring out your overall cost, you should also calculate the interest you’ll pay if you choose to go with a solar loan. Also, paying more on your down payment can lower the total interest paid over time.

Solar Panel Installation Company

The final key cost factor you should consider is the installer you choose. Given the booming popularity of renewable energy solutions in Yorktown, you’ll have a great number of options to choose from, but each comes at various price points for labor and equipment.You may come across national solar installers that have lower prices due to their bigger brand name and access to bulk pricing, or you might see small, local installation companies offering deals or promotions to compete with those larger companies.

Is it better to lease or buy solar panels in Yorktown?

Leasing solar panels can be an appealing choice, because it often comes with low or $0 upfront payments. The downside is that you won’t be able to save as much. If you lease, you don’t own the system, so you can’t claim any incentives and your home value won’t increase. Buying solar panels is a better way to go if you want to maximize your savings.

How much can I save on power bills after installing solar panels?

It is possible to eradicate your electricity bills with solar panels, but for most homeowners in Yorktown, that will require at least a 10-kW system. Not all homes will have roofs that can accommodate that size system, so you’ll want to check with a local solar installer to see how many panels can fit on your roof.

What solar power system size is right for my home?

The exact number of solar panels you need depends on your household energy needs and the average daily sunlight your roof gets. You can look at your energy bills for the past year to get an idea of the solar system size you'll need. The average household has to buy between 20 and 35 panels to account for their typical energy usage.
